The Cost of a Yearly Membership at Planet Fitness
Understanding the Membership Structure
Planet Fitness provides several membership tiers, each with distinct pricing and benefits. The two most popular options are the Black Card Membership and the Silver Membership. The Black Card is the premium tier, offering extra perks like towel service, 24-hour access, discounts on merchandise, and reduced rates for personal training. Conversely, the Silver Membership is more budget-friendly but excludes these added benefits.
Factors Influencing the Price
The cost of a yearly Planet Fitness membership can vary depending on several key factors:

1. Location: Membership fees can vary greatly by gym location. Urban areas, which often have higher demand and operational costs, typically have higher membership rates.
2. Promotions and Discounts: Planet Fitness frequently runs promotions and offers discounts that can lower the cost of a yearly membership substantially. These may include special introductory rates, student discounts, military personnel discounts, or corporate employee offers.
3. Payment Method: The way you pay can also impact the total cost. Planet Fitness offers monthly and quarterly payment plans, but the annual plan is usually the most cost-effective, as it includes a discount for prepayment.

Comparative Analysis
To better gauge the value of a yearly Planet Fitness membership, let’s compare it to other well-known gym chains:
1. 24 Hour Fitness: A yearly membership here typically ranges from $500 to $700, depending on location and membership tier. While 24 Hour Fitness provides 24-hour access, its higher price point may not be as cost-effective as Planet Fitness.
2. LA Fitness: LA Fitness offers multiple membership options, with annual costs ranging from $400 to $600. Though it’s known for high-quality facilities and amenities, the price may be out of reach for some people.
3. Gold’s Gym: Gold’s Gym’s yearly membership usually costs between $500 and $600. While it’s recognized for extensive equipment and competitive pricing, the cost may still be higher than Planet Fitness for some members.
